Essential Ingredients

Here’s what you’ll need to make this delicious dish:

  • Boneless, Skinless Chicken Breasts: About 3-4 breasts work well; adjust based on your crowd size.

  • Sweet Potatoes: Choose firm, smooth potatoes for the best texture after roasting.

  • Maple Syrup: Opt for pure maple syrup; the real deal makes all the difference in flavor!

  • Pecan Nuts: Use chopped pecans for an added crunch that complements the sweetness beautifully.

  • Fresh Thyme: Fresh herbs elevate the dish; thyme adds an aromatic touch that’s irresistible.

  • Olive Oil: A drizzle helps everything roast nicely and adds richness to the flavors.

  • Salt and Pepper: Essential for seasoning; don’t skip these to bring out all the flavors!

For the Sauce:

  • Garlic Cloves: Fresh cloves are key here; they infuse deep flavor into your glaze.

  • Soy Sauce: Use low-sodium soy sauce to maintain balance without overwhelming saltiness.

  • Balsamic Vinegar: A splash adds depth and tanginess to contrast with the sweetness of maple syrup.

How to Make Maple-Glazed Chicken Sweet Potatoes

Preheat Your Oven: Start by preheating your oven to 400°F (200°C). This ensures even cooking later on.

Prepare Your Chicken: In a bowl, mix together soy sauce, balsamic vinegar, garlic cloves, and maple syrup until combined. Add chicken breasts to marinate while prepping other ingredients.

Tackle Those Sweet Potatoes: Peel and chop sweet potatoes into bite-sized cubes. Toss them with olive oil, salt, pepper, and fresh thyme before spreading them out on a baking sheet.

Add Some Crunch: Sprinkle chopped pecans over the sweet potatoes for added texture. Trust me; they’ll toast up beautifully as everything bakes together.

Roast Away: Place chicken breasts on top of sweet potatoes in the oven. Bake for about 25-30 minutes until chicken is cooked through and sweet potatoes are tender.

Garnish and Serve: Once out of the oven, drizzle any remaining glaze over everything. Garnish with additional thyme if desired before serving hot!

Perfecting the Cooking Process

Sear the chicken first for maximum flavor, then roast sweet potatoes until tender while preparing the glaze.

Add Your Touch

Feel free to swap out sweet potatoes for carrots or parsnips, and add herbs like rosemary for extra flavor.

Storing & Reheating

Store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to three days. Reheat in the oven for best results.

Chef's Helpful Tips

  • For perfectly glazed chicken, let it marinate overnight to deepen flavor
  • Always check for doneness with a meat thermometer; chicken should reach 165°F
  • Don’t rush roasting sweet potatoes; caramelization enhances their sweetness and texture

FAQ

Can I use other vegetables with maple-glazed chicken?

Absolutely! Carrots or Brussels sprouts also pair wonderfully with this dish.

How do I know when the chicken is cooked?

Use a meat thermometer; chicken should reach an internal temperature of 165°F.

What can I serve with maple-glazed chicken sweet potatoes?

Consider a simple side salad or steamed greens to complement this hearty dish.

Ingredients

Scale
  • 4 boneless, skinless chicken breasts
  • 2 large sweet potatoes, diced (about 3 cups)
  • 1/2 cup pure maple syrup
  • 1/2 cup chopped pecans
  • 2 tsp fresh thyme leaves
  • 2 tbsp olive oil
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• 4 garlic cloves, minced
  • 1/4 cup low-sodium soy sauce
  • 2 tbsp balsamic vinegar

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ven to 400°F (200°C).
  2. In a bowl, mix soy sauce, balsamic vinegar, garlic, and maple syrup. Add chicken breasts to marinate.
  3. Peel and cube sweet potatoes. Toss with olive oil, salt, pepper, and thyme; spread on a baking sheet.
  4. Sprinkle pecans over sweet potatoes. Place marinated chicken on top.
  5. Roast for 25-30 minutes until chicken is cooked through (165°F internal temperature) and sweet potatoes are tender.
  6. Drizzle any remaining glaze over the dish before serving.
